The history of asbestos-related lawsuits

Asbestos, a naturally occurring mineral that is a natural mineral, is used as an insulator and a fire-resistant material. It was utilized for a long time in New York, as well as other regions of the nation, in industrial, manufacturing and commercial settings. Workers working in many of these establishments, including shipyards, power stations and textile mills, were frequently exposed to asbestos. Some of those workers developed mesothelioma or other lung diseases that were directly related to their asbestos exposure. The affected individuals should seek out an skilled New York mesothelioma attorney to assist them in obtaining the compensation they're due.

When the first lawsuits were filed in the latter half of 1960, scientists confirmed what they had long believed to be true - that exposure to asbestos causes lung damage and disease. This knowledge sparked a wave claims that led dozens of asbestos producers to declare bankruptcy. In bankruptcy proceedings these companies established asbestos trust funds for the families of victims. The amount that was paid into these trusts is now in the hundreds of millions of dollars.

Congress has tried to pass legislation to resolve the asbestos litigation. However, these bills have failed due to a variety reasons. For example, they did not address the treatment options for mesothelioma patients who have recurrences disease or who have passed away.

Another obstacle has been the asbestos defense industry's attempt to defame and undermine the scientific consensus that all forms of asbestos even at low levels, can be responsible for producing mesothelioma and lung cancer as well as other asbestos-related diseases. These campaigns include funding and publishing papers that are meant to support the asbestos industry's arguments in court.

Individual cases can be consolidated into multidistrict litigation to expedite the process. In 1991, a judge combined 850 asbestos claim lawsuits against power plants to speed the resolution of these cases. Plaintiffs are permitted to appeal a verdict within 30 to 180 days, which could delay the payment of any monetary award until after the appeal has been completed. Depending on the outcome of the appeal, a defendant could be required to post a bond for any money awarded.

The process of filing a claim

An asbestos lawyer can assist individuals and families in filing various asbestos claims. These claims may be for compensation for funeral expenses, medical expenses, lost income, loss in consortium or consortium, pain and suffering and other damages. They can also seek restitution from companies which exposed workers to asbestos. They can also aid veterans to file a claim for disability compensation through the Veteran's Administration.

A lawyer who specializes in asbestos litigation can review your case free of charge to determine if there are any legal options. They can answer your questions and explain the various legal procedures. They will travel to your office, home or hospital for a consultation. They work on a contingent basis, so you don't need to pay upfront legal costs.

If a client hires an asbestos attorney they must ensure the lawsuit is filed within the appropriate statute of limitations. The majority of states require asbestos victims to bring a suit within a couple of years after being diagnosed with mesothelioma or lung cancer. It can be hard to determine whether a person has been exposed to asbestos because the symptoms don't usually appear until years later. An asbestos lawyer can assist clients navigate the laws of their respective states and ensure that the lawsuits are filed at the right time.

After filing the complaint an attorney for mesothelioma will gather evidence to back your claim, such as company records and interviews with family members. They may also request documents from asbestos-related companies to show negligence.

An experienced asbestos lawyer will also assist you in filing the wrongful-death suit when a loved-one has passed away due to m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ases. In a wrongful death lawsuit, survivors are entitled to compensation for emotional distress, funeral costs, and loss of companionship. They may also pursue punitive damages against the asbestos-related company.

A good asbestos attorney can quickly access records from different states and asbestos companies. They can provide you with more legal options than an individual law firm could provide. The resources offered by an asbestos law firm can also give victims a much better chance of obtaining substantial compensation.

Going to Trial

Asbestos lawyers are able to help their clients get compensation through either a settlement or a successful trial verdict. Compensation depends on several factors, such as the amount of time and the type of asbestos exposure and degree of symptoms. Asbestos lawsuit damages can include damages for suffering and pain, lost income and future earnings, as in addition to medical expenses and childcare, transportation and housekeeping.

Compensation for wrongful death claims can also be obtained through an asbestos lawsuit, that includes funds to cover funeral costs and other expenses that come with the death of a loved one. Additionally, family members may be entitled to compensation for the emotional trauma and grief caused by the death of a loved one.

Attorneys with experience in asbestos litigation can assist victims of mesothelioma lung cancer, and other asbestos-related illnesses obtain compensation from responsible asbestos manufacturers. Moreover, mesothelioma lawyers can provide assistance in filing claims with trust funds created by asbestos companies that went bankrupt.

It isn't always easy to determine who is the person responsible for an asbestos-related disease due to the long period between the first exposure and the an onset of symptoms. Evidence may also vanish or be lost over time, and asbestos-related companies may go out of business. This makes the situation more complicated.

When filing an asbestos lawsuit the mesothelioma lawyer for the plaintiff should be aware of every possible asbestos producer and asbestos product involved in the case. An experienced attorney can conduct a thorough investigation into each asbestos manufacturer and asbestos product to ensure that all the relevant facts are in the plaintiff in the case.
